About The Position

The City of Saint Paul Department of Planning and Economic Development is hiring a Resilience and Housing Program Specialist to advance healthy, sustainable, and energy-efficient housing initiatives. This position coordinates key programs, tracks performance, supports policy implementation, and engages community and organizational partners. The role involves supporting grant programs, coordinating program operations, serving as a liaison to partner organizations, conducting research and policy analysis, supporting the implementation of the Sustainable Building Ordinance, and building community partnerships. Responsibilities

  • Support the Healthy Homes and Power of Home grant programs by conducting outreach, assisting applicants and participants, tracking program metrics, and monitoring program budgets.
  • Coordinate program operations by preparing agendas, facilitating biweekly internal meetings, and maintaining consistent communication across departments and partners.
  • Serve as a primary liaison to partner organizations, supporting program development and implementation through regular communication, meetings, and collaboration.
  • Conduct research and policy analysis, document policy alternatives, and prepare reports and other materials.
  • Support implementation of the Sustainable Building Ordinance by attending kickoff meetings with developers, tracking project compliance, and communicating with developers.
  • Build community partnerships and coordinate engagement events and activities designed to reach diverse audiences.
